The Sims 4 Laundry List January 27, 2026 – Top Bug Fixes and Genealogy Mods Notice

A new laundry list of bug fixes has been released for The Sims 4, with a new update set to drop in the game on February 3, 2026, in plenty of time for the newest upcoming Expansion Pack, The Sims 4 Royalty & Legacy. The list reveals planned fixes across the base game and packs.

A new free base game update is set to arrive in The Sims 4 on February 3, 2026, complete with not just new content, but also hopefully a bunch of bug fixes. These bug fixes have been the most voted for by The Sims community, affecting several players’ games and in demand to get addressed. The newly-released laundry list (January 27) reveals all the bugs planned to be fixed in this upcoming update.

Top Community Concerns Being Investigated for Next Update

  • Since The Sims 4 base game update on January 13th, players have reported photos turning black. This should be resolved in an upcoming update.
  • In Create-A-Sim, UI issues found in Likes and Dislikes as well as Turn-Ons and Turn-Offs should be corrected.
  • When entering and exiting Build Mode during Scenarios with Goals, the UI could disappear, or the game could even become unresponsive. A fix should address this.
  • The game should no longer crash when editing Aliens (Get to Work) and Mermaids (Island Living) in Create-A-Sim.
  • The issue preventing room type assignments in Build Mode (For Rent) should be resolved.
  • The Simple Slattered and Mastercraft staircases should not have an extra board when placing L-shaped stairs.
  • The following Skill book covers should not change when placed on a retail display: Baking (Get to Work), Wellness (Spa Day), Snowboarding (Snowy Escape), Rock Climbing (Snowy Escape), Herbalism (Outdoor Retreat), and Photography (base game). 
  • Mixology (base game) and Fabrication (Eco Lifestyle) Skill books should no longer share the same cover.
  • Nail asset yfAcc_ManiNaturalShort_SolidDirt should not cause metallic effect to entire body.
  • Nail assets yfAcc_ManiGP12Forest and ymAcc_ManiGP12Forest should not show lines around Sim’s upper arms.
  • Sims should be able to complete Dance with Someone goal at Prom in order to earn Gold Event rating (High School Years Expansion).
  • Upgraded vacuums should now work on Off-the-Grid Lot Types (Bust the Dust Kit).

Update on Top 5 Issues Voted for By Community

  1. Ongoing issue with eyelids not closing properly (noticeable when blinking and sleeping) is being worked on.
  2. Looking into the strange disappearance of pets and horses in premade households. Fix for internal testing should be available soon.
  3. Investigating concern of strangers joining in with conversations. Some new theories could lead to fixes.
  4. Testing potential fixes for animals stuck or even missing in Inventory.
  5. Several proposed fixes are under investigation regarding Sims obsessively using objects.

Notice for Mod Users and Genealogy Mods

On February 3, a free base game update will be released for The Sims 4, including expanded and improved functionality for family trees, genealogy, and relationship data. These updates will enhance how Sims’ family connections are tracked and displayed, which plays a big part in the upcoming Expansion Pack Royalty & Legacy as you play with Dynasties.

This update will make major changes to the game, and therefore mods specifically designed to extend or interpret family and relationship data will be affected. Side effects could be missing relatives, unexpected relationship changes, and incorrectly-displayed family trees. In turn, these could affect your saved game.

For mod users involving lineage, generational gameplay, and complex family rules, it is highly recommended that these mods are removed before the update lands in The Sims 4 on February 3. You should wait until the creators confirm that these mods are compatible post-update.

For mod creators, a list of Python changes with this base game update has been provided via a post on EA Forums, which will assist in updating genealogy mods.

Update on Save File Investigation

Issues with save files in The Sims 4 is an ongoing investigation. So far, The Sims Team have worked towards resolving this issue in previous updates. In order to resolve any remaining issues, they’re awaiting further information from players reporting these issues to investigate further, continuing to monitor anything new.

Their attention is now turning from investigating to long-term prevention. Any fixes regarding save issues will be mentioned in future laundry lists released for The Sims 4.
